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68595200 181942 405791 918304081
248 54715617 97
248 54715617 97
5596560343 8772 539 55588
All about undefined
Interested in learning more?
248 54715617 97
5596560343 8772 539 55588
See more
4500 8681357
33 94763334 6046192 0815 92584
See more
76150821 855104983 52
9709 863031 22
See more